Gujarat Titans (GT) have built a formidable squad for Indian Premier League (IPL) 2025, blending world-class experience with exciting young talent. Led by Shubman Gill, the team boasts match-winners like Jos Buttler, Rashid Khan and Mohammed Siraj, making them serious title contenders.
Their batting lineup, featuring Gill, Buttler, and Sai Sudharsan, promises explosive starts, while all-rounders like Rahul Tewatia and Washington Sundar add depth. The bowling attack is one of the best, with Rabada, Siraj and Rashid providing firepower across all phases. Smart auction buys, including Gerald Coetzee and Sherfane Rutherford, strengthen their squad further. With well-balanced resources, GT will aim to reclaim their IPL crown in 2025. Gujarat will face Punjab Kings (PBKS) in their tournament opener on Tuesday (March 25). The contest will take place at the Narendra Modi International Stadium in Ahmedabad.
Gujarat Titans’ full schedule for the IPL 2025
- March 25 (Tuesday) – Gujarat Titans vs Punjab Kings (Narendra Modi Stadium, Ahmedabad, 7:30 PM)
- March 29 (Saturday) – Gujarat Titans vs Mumbai Indians (Narendra Modi Stadium, Ahmedabad, 7:30 PM)
- April 2 (Wednesday) – Royal Challengers Bengaluru vs Gujarat Titans (M. Chinnaswamy Stadium, Bengaluru, 7:30 PM)
- April 6 (Sunday) – Sunrisers Hyderabad vs Gujarat Titans (Rajiv Gandhi International Stadium, Hyderabad, 7:30 PM)
- April 9 (Wednesday) – Gujarat Titans vs Rajasthan Royals (Narendra Modi Stadium, Ahmedabad, 7:30 PM)
- April 12 (Saturday) – Lucknow Super Giants vs Gujarat Titans (BRSABV Ekana Cricket Stadium, Lucknow, 3:30 PM)
- April 19 (Saturday) – Gujarat Titans vs Delhi Capitals (Narendra Modi Stadium, Ahmedabad, 3:30 PM)
- April 21 (Monday) – Kolkata Knight Riders vs Gujarat Titans (Eden Gardens, Kolkata, 7:30 PM)
- April 28 (Monday) – Rajasthan Royals vs Gujarat Titans (Sawai Mansingh Stadium, Jaipur, 7:30 PM)
- May 2 (Friday) – Gujarat Titans vs Sunrisers Hyderabad (Narendra Modi Stadium, Ahmedabad, 7:30 PM)
- May 6 (Tuesday) – Mumbai Indians vs Gujarat Titans (Wankhede Stadium, Mumbai, 7:30 PM)
- May 11 (Sunday) – Delhi Capitals vs Gujarat Titans (Arun Jaitley Stadium, Delhi, 7:30 PM)
- May 14 (Wednesday) – Gujarat Titans vs Lucknow Super Giants (Narendra Modi Stadium, Ahmedabad, 7:30 PM)
- May 18 (Sunday) – Gujarat Titans vs Chennai Super Kings (Narendra Modi Stadium, Ahmedabad, 3:30 PM)

Gujarat Titans full squad
Shubman Gill (c), Jos Buttler, B. Sai Sudharshan, Shahrukh Khan, Kagiso Rabada, Mohammed Siraj, Prasidh Krishna, Rahul Tewatia, Rashid Khan, Nishant Sindhu, Mahipal Lomror, Kumar Kushagra, Anuj Rawat, Manav Suthar, Washington Sundar, Gerald Coetzee, Mohmmad Arshad Khan, Gurnoor Singh Brar, Sherfane Rutherford, R. Sai Kishore, Ishant Sharma, Jayant Yadav, Glenn Phillips, Kareem Janat, Kulwant Khejroliya.
Broadcast and Live Streaming details
All Gujarat Titans (GT) matches in IPL 2025 will be aired live on Star Sports Network across India, while fans can enjoy seamless live streaming on the JioHotstar app and official website. For international audiences, broadcasters such as Willow TV in North America and Kayo Sports in Australia will provide extensive coverage, ensuring global fans don’t miss a moment GT’s thrilling campaign.
